How to pay back tuition reimbursement

If I quit, how does one pay back tuition reimbursement? The policy on Sparq addresses in the event of a layoff and then if you quit or get terminated. But the policy does not address how they would get the money back from you.
** The amount of reimbursement for me is $5250 which is bigger than any last check I would have.

Any ideas?

I don't know what's on Sparq but In my very limited experience, this is at least in part up to your supervisor and the circumstances so you may not find a concrete answer on this. One of my employees was impacted by a layoff and she had been getting tuition reimbursement. The folks leading the layoff effort did not seek reimbursement of previously paid tuition. In addition, she was mid-semester when the layoff happened and so had another tuition bill yet to be reimbursed. About 2 months after being laid off she came to me with that bill. HR told me it was my (and my supervisor's) decision to pay it or not. We decided to pay it - it wasn't a huge amount in the UHC bucket and we didn't want to add insult to injury after she was laid off. Had she left on her own, however, I don't believe we would have paid it.
